Two important wrecks for the duration of the Coke Zero Sugar 400 at Daytona International Speedway brought about major complications for those hoping to sneak into the final two places of the NASCAR playoffs on Sunday.

With rain on the way, NASCAR officers held the warning flags and resolved to remain green with scary rain clouds bearing down on Daytona.

With 36 laps to go, Chase Briscoe obtained into the wall and went airborne as he reversed down the track. Briscoe was leading but likely neck-and-neck with Joey Logano and Alex Bowman in advance of he got turned into the wall. Aric Almirola was among individuals to miss the collision and push as a result of the cloud of smoke.

It did not quit there.

With 23 laps to go, Denny Hamlin and Daniel Suarez have been battling for place with Daniel Hemric, Justin Haley and Chase Buescher in the pack. All motorists were being included in the wreck and have been not content NASCAR did not toss out the caution flag to quit the race in advance of the crash could come about.

Somehow, Austin Dillon managed to skirt previous the mess of autos, staying away from Harrison Burton, and get into 1st position right before the pink flag was waved for the rain.

"Greater officiating," Hamlin explained when requested what could be finished to prevent wrecks like these.

Scott Miller, the senior vice president of level of competition for NASCAR, explained officers had been "on top rated of the temperature" and checking the likely for rain as it arrived in.
